Allocation Base
A measure or quantity used as a basis for distributing costs among various cost objects, such as products or departments.
Cost Driver
A cost driver is a factor that causes or influences the cost of certain activities, products, or services, varying in direct proportion to the level of activity or volume.
Cost Object
A cost object is any item for which costs are separately measured and tracked, such as products, projects, or departments.
Denominator Volume
The activity level used to allocate fixed costs to products or services, affecting the calculation of unit costs.
